Senator Harry Reid Greets Young Entertainers at the Capitol
Building
Helen Joy’s
Young Entertainers and Tony Sacca gave an outstanding Las
Vegas-performance Saturday night, Dec. 8, at 7:30 p.m. for 75
minutes inside the White House. The age range for the group was
5 to 16 years old. White House staff members and guests marveled
at the young Las Vegas performers’ singing abilities. Scheduled
to perform for one hour, the talented youth were asked to do an
extra 15 minutes. Before their performance, the group was given
a personal tour of the White House

“These young
entertainers are very professional,” said a Washington-staff
person. “We are from Las Vegas,” I responded. "This is what our
industry is in Las Vegas – Entertainment. We live it,
breath it, see it and we know what it takes to put on a good
show."
What a thrill
it was for me to sing ‘Let There Be Peace on Earth’ inside the
White House,” said Sacca. “It was an experience I’ll never
forget.”
The day
before the White House performance, Helen Joy’s Young
Entertainers and Sacca gave a private performance for Senator
Harry Reid, his staff and some invited guests. One of his staff
members commented that this was such a refreshing break for him.
After the
performance, Senator Reid gave the group accolades, chatted with
them a bit, and invited them to take a tour of the Capitol
Building.
The trip was
partially funded by the Youth Foundation for the Performing
Arts, and Sacca’s fundraising Christmas television special
“Merry Christmas Las Vegas.”
